Special Service Areas or Assessments are alternative methods to fund infrastructure improvements in developing areas. Typically, a village issues bonds to cover the improvements which are then repaid by special taxes assessed against the homes in a new home community. An SSA can negate the savings on a home that is initially offered at an attractive lower price. In addition, the assessment makes a home more difficult to sell because of the additional monthly tax payment.

Those who enjoy outdoor recreation will find Island Lake a particularly appealing location. Situated in both Lake and McHenry counties, Island Lake is named for the 78-acre lake with a large island in the middle that provides a scenic focal point and offers year-round recreation including swimming, fishing, boating and ice skating. The nearby Fox River is also a popular destination for those who enjoy power boating, water skiing and fishing. The Village of Island Lake offers an extensive recreational program with facilities and programs for all ages, including an annual Lakefest at beachfront Eastway Park. This is just one of the civic activities that take place throughout the year in Island Lake.
The surrounding area is includes the Fox River Forest Preserve, Lakewood Forest Preserve and Moraine Hills State Park, all within a short drive of Walnut Glen.
